A prominent liberal is breaking with Mamdani over his new property database.
Podcaster Scott Galloway says he discovered his own name and address were 'doxed' by the city's searchable database identifying affluent property owners.
Galloway backed Mamdani's proposed pied-à-terre tax itself, but he argues publishing property owners' information turns a legitimate tax proposal into a "wanted poster."
Galloway lamented that the New York City mayor was vindicating conservatives’ worst fears and "making it harder for all progressives."

Munger: "I don’t go to meetings. Warren doesn’t go to meetings. Put that in your article: There’s practically no meetings in the whole Berkshire culture. There are a few telephone calls and no meetings. I don’t care if you print this. Warren gets a headache if he’s in a big meeting where a lot of other people are saying dumb things. He gets a sick headache. He’s not feigning it. He actually does."
(WSJ - "Charlie Munger, Unplugged" - 2019 https://t.co/CjGII7dTtC)
